Understanding Patient Acquisition Cost (PAC).
Patient Acquisition Cost (PAC) is a critical business metric that measures the total cost of acquiring a new patient. It helps you understand the efficiency of your marketing and sales efforts and is essential for sustainable growth.
To calculate PAC accurately, you must sum all your acquisition expenses (online ads, content creation, sales team salaries, etc.) over a specific period and divide it by the number of new patients gained in that same timeframe.
A healthy business model requires that your Patient Lifetime Value (LTV) is significantly higher than your PAC. A common benchmark is an LTV:PAC ratio of 3:1 or higher. This means for every dollar you spend acquiring a patient, you should expect to generate at least three dollars in revenue over their lifetime.
